00:00 - Introduction
01:00 - Peter Shep, documentary film-maker, talks about community media and film making in Somerset and the South West
http://www.somersetfilm.com/
10:45 - The Bristol Shantymen perform a traditional sea shanty
14:15 - Barb Drummond, local historian, talks about her new book on a particular sea battle
19:30 - Mala and Liv from the Bristol university Star Society talk about their society's objectives in enabling asylum seekers to attend university at home fee levels
24:00 - Feature on 'Mugabe and the white african' a documentary film
36:30 - Feature on the Bristol older people's forum, interview with chairman Pete Taplin

43:00 - Malcolm Grieve reads another chapter of Hedgetrimmings by A G Street; a whimsical tale of life in a Wiltshire village
51:45 - Trevor Carter; the Bard of Windmill Hill reads an original poem 'Flags'
54:45 - Jeff Sparkes present his whats on in Bristol guide for the coming week
59:00 - Credits
